Top 5 School Games on Android in El Salvador, Q2 2024
Discover the performance of the top 5 school games on Android in El Salvador during Q2 2024, featuring download, revenue, and active user trends.
Throughout the second quarter of 2024, the top school games on Android in El Salvador showcased varying performance trends in terms of downloads and weekly active users. Here's a closer look at the metrics for each application:
Teacher Simulator: School Days experienced a mix of ups and downs in its download numbers. The app saw a peak in downloads during the week of April 29, reaching approximately 7.9K, before gradually declining to around 1.8K by the end of June. Weekly active users followed a similar trend, peaking at about 12.4K in late April and then decreasing to about 5.6K by the quarter's end.
Kids Games: For Toddlers 3-5 maintained a relatively stable download rate throughout the quarter, with a slight increase in mid-April, peaking at around 1.1K. Weekly active users showed consistency, hovering around 3.3K for most of the quarter, with minor fluctuations.
Math Kids: Math Games For Kids saw moderate download activity, peaking at approximately 600 in the first week of April and stabilizing around 450 by the end of June. Weekly active users remained fairly steady, with minor increases and decreases, ending the quarter at around 600.
SAKURA School Simulator exhibited a consistent download rate, averaging around 400 downloads per week. The app's weekly active users remained stable throughout the quarter, averaging around 3K, with a slight dip in late June to approximately 2.9K.
Math Games: Math for Kids showed a varied download pattern, peaking at 518 downloads during the weeks of April 22 and May 27. Weekly active users demonstrated an upward trend, reaching a high of 784 in late May before stabilizing around 600 by the end of June.
